Decided to sell this rare desirable Chevy V3500.  It is a 1990 Silverado V3500 4x4 with the bulletproof drivetrain combo.  454TBI engine that runs strong and has plenty of power, TH400 tranny that shifts smoothly just like it should, NP205 transfer case (4x4 works great) with manual lockout hubs, Dana 60 front axle, and Corporate 14 bolt rear.  They definitely don't make trucks like this anymore!  This truck is in very good condition and is virtually rust free as shown in the pics.  It has an approximate 4 year old paint job that still shines nicely and looks really good.  I wouldn't call it perfect show quality but it's very nice. The functioning 4" Cowl induction hood was added and the rockers were replaced at the same time but there was no other rust on the body and there still isn't (except one small surface spot above a dually fender).  The dually fenders are free of cracks, chrome still shines nicely, and no dents.  There are some minor dings/scratches here and there and on the top of the bed rails but nothing major at all.  The inside of the bed has an older spray in liner with 5th wheel rails, removable gooseneck hitch, removable chain hooks, and a 7 round plug in the bed side.  Heavy duty rear trailer hitch with 7 round plug there too!  Both the chrome rear drop bumper and the chrome front grille guard are in good shape still.  The wheels are Alcoa aluminum with some oxidation showing- I'm sure they would polish up nicely.  The tires are basically brand new (less than 1000 miles on them) BF Goodrich Mud Terrain LT255/85/16's which are extremely heavy duty and provide great traction while staying fairly quiet on the road.  The tires were $1400 installed.  The interior of this truck is very clean.  Only a few minor spots on the carpet which i'm sure would shampoo out.  The seats looks brand new with no rips or tears in the cloth.  The headliner is also fully intact and not sagging at all.  The dash is slightly discolored in spots but has no cracks.  All the gauges work as does the radio and the blower motor/heat.  The truck does have factory AC and everything is hooked up except the belt.  I honestly have never put a belt on it since it wasn't my daily driver and I'm sure it would be easy to get it working again.  The power locks work and all the power windows work except the passenger rear.  It has cruise control also (rare option) and it works perfectly.  The motor starts right up, idles smooth, and has a lot of power.  I just had a complete tune up done on it (distributor, rotor, pickup coil, icm, plugs, wires, cap, etc) so it is read to go.  Fly in and drive home if you want.  Would love to be able to keep it as a novelty vehicle but got too many toys and am trying to build a new house.  This truck will sell with NO RESERVE to the high bidder so bid to win!  I would ask if you have no feedback to email me prior to placing a bid- I've been burned too much lately.  We all started somewhere so just let me know in advance please.  $200 paypal deposit due within 48 hours, full payment due in cash in person within 7 days unless other arrangements have been made with me prior to the auction end.   If you have any questions, don't hesitate to ask!  I'll try to respond as quickly as I can.

2016 Chevy Volt will have more EV range, bigger battery

Tue, Oct 28 2014

Meet the new Volt, not the same as the old Volt. That appears to be the story when General Motors introduces the 2016 Chevy Volt at the Detroit Auto Show in January. Today we're getting some more details on the guts of the new plug-in hybrid, and it turns out they're going to be much improved from the current Volt, which first went on sale at the end of 2010. Sure, the first-gen Volt did get some improvements along the way (a slightly larger battery pack, lane departure warnings) but the new Volt – which will go on sale in the second half of 2015 – marks the first time GM has been able to return to the drawing board and really make the improvements that its customers want. That's how Larry Nitz, GM's executive director of vehicle electrification explained it to AutoblogGreen today when explaining the all-new Voltec extended range electric vehicle (EREV) powertrain. "In the Gen 2 is we gave the engine a little more power, a little more torque, a little more displacement, more capability." – Larry Nitz Nitz said that the new Volt will be better in almost every sense: a bigger battery, longer EV-only range, 20 percent better acceleration in the low speed range and higher overall efficiency. This is due, in part, to the Volt's two motors being able to both act as generators and power the car. As we noted this morning, the 2016 Volt will use a larger, 1.5-liter four-cylinder engine, a version of which is already used in the Chinese-market Cruze. Nitz said that this has a number of benefits, including more power and quieter operation. "Some people would say, why did you make [the first-gen engine] so big. I would say, why did you make it so small?" he said. "It works good, our customers love it, but the reality is that if you go a little bit off and use the car a little harder, you can get the engine to need to operate at a higher speed. In an EV, that's quite noticeable. So, what we did in the Gen 2 is we gave the engine a little more power, a little more torque, a little more displacement, more capability and what it has marginally enabled is not only is it more efficient but it's also quieter." Nitz wouldn't talk about how the new powertrain might affect the two other products that use the Volt's underpinnings – the Cadillac ELR and the Opel Ampera – but if you've got a quieter option, we assume that's something ELR drivers would enjoy. But that's a story for another day.

GM tinkering with Silverado, Sierra model mix amidst strong early sales

Mon, 04 Nov 2013

Variety, as they say, is the spice of life. That's a lesson that is currently being taught to General Motors, because despite a strong showing from its 2014 Chevrolet Silverado and GMC Sierra, the General's pickup sales still can't best those of cross-town rival Ford.
With 59,163 trucks moved, GM fell just over 1,000 units short of toppling Ford, and one of the main reasons for that, according to GM's chief sales analyst, was due to a lack of variety in the engines and body styles available on dealer lots. "We are still over-weighted toward crew-cab V8 trucks. Our light-duty mix will moderate over time as our launch progresses," said Kurt McNeil.
Loading dealers with the popular combination of the 5.3-liter V8 and the four-door, Crew Cab body style was intentional during the truck's launch, but as supplies of leftover 2013 models, which are being sold at heavy incentives, are beginning to wane, both budget-conscious and high-dollar buyers are looking elsewhere instead of at the volume model pickups.
